The comprehensive inspection covers pool gates to ensure they self-latch, self-close, and swing away from the pool, with latches at least 1.5 metres high. It also checks that fences are at least 1.2 metres high with gaps under 100mm, climbable objects are kept at safe distances, branches are trimmed, windows have security screens or are restricted to open only 100mm, and resuscitation signs are clearly visible.
